A directory profiling of over 250 wineries, with more than 2000 original photos, plus tour maps, wine lists, tasting fees, hours, contact info, websites, convenient nearby wineries, and addresses linked to Google Maps. It features wineries that are freely open to the public or relatively easy to get an appointment for. The directory can be sorted according to various interests; hidden gems, wineries with tours, caves, gardens, picnic tables, etc., and by region, distance and cost.
There are numerous brief articles on helping you enjoy wine country, tasting room etiquette, how to extend your tasting endurance so you can safely visit more wineries, driving hints, the logic behind tasting fees, navigating from the city and through the country and how to dress ¡®wine country casual¡¯.
A wonderfully unique component is the collection of 20 delightful Mapped Tours arranged by region that combines wineries together in easy to navigate routes based on popular themes. For instance: Charming Family Wineries, Prestigious Red Wines, or Stags Leap Stunning. These routes include markets for picnic supplies, picnic spots and restaurants, navigation tips and routes that emphasize scenic beauty, safety and traffic avoidance.
The newest version expands the App¡¯s vacation planning capabilities. It adds profiles of 24 popular Restaurants and 11 convenient Markets complete with descriptions and photo galleries. The App directory starts with two brief articles about where to stay in Wine Country. It now includes 3 Bed & Breakfasts directories, plus 3 hotel directories, plus a separate Restaurant directory, all arranged by region.
